Output ffba389c7aa78052a03d7855bac7c946c2f9a22561ec44d3f877b9f5c083d598:23

value
143000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 825bfe8b6c6e0fbf273bab0e1d0a148070849ebc OP_EQUAL
address
3DaHyMm9S7t8wsfj7Az8mCguqrRmcZefAD
transaction
ffba389c7aa78052a03d7855bac7c946c2f9a22561ec44d3f877b9f5c083d598
spent
true